虛擬硬碟掛載完整指南:4 種方法輕鬆實現 VHD/VHDX 掛載
遇到系統備份的VHD/VHDX檔案卻無法讀取?本文將化身你的操作手冊,一步步帶領你透過四種主流方法完成虛擬硬碟掛載。
在日常電腦使用或系統維護中,經常需要通過虛擬硬碟存儲數據、備份系統或運行虛擬環境,此時虛擬硬碟掛載就成為核心操作。無論是VHD還是升級版的VHDX格式,掌握簡便高效的掛載方法能大幅提升工作效率。本文整理了4種實用的掛載方案,其中專業工具的操作體驗更優,適合絕大多數使用者。
一、VHD 與 VHDX 核心差異對比
虛擬硬碟主要分為VHD和VHDX兩種格式,兩者在容量、性能等方面存在明顯區別,選擇合適的格式是順利掛載的前提:
|
對比維度 |
VHD 格式 📁 |
VHDX 格式 🚀 |
|
容量上限 |
最大支持2TB |
最高可達64TB,满足大容量存储需求 |
|
性能表現 |
基礎讀寫能力,適合小文件存儲 |
支持更大塊大小,大文件讀寫速度更優,數據保護更完善 |
|
適用場景 |
Windows 7及舊版系統,簡單數據備份 |
Windows 8及以上系統,虛擬系統運行、大容量數據存儲 |
|
兼容性 |
兼容所有支持虛擬硬碟的 Windows版本 |
僅支持Windows 8/10/11 及伺服器版本 |
二、4 種虛擬硬碟掛載方法詳解
接下來要介紹的四種方法各有側重:專業工具憑藉直觀操作和一站式功能成為首選,適合絕大多數新手與日常使用者;系統內建的磁碟管理無需額外安裝,適合臨時應急;Powershell 與命令提示符則更偏向高級用戶,能用於批量操作或特殊環境。你可根據自身操作熟練度、使用場景選擇合適的方式,其中專業工具的便捷性與穩定性在實際使用中口碑頗佳。
方法1:使用直覺的第三方工具(推薦👍)
如果你希望跳過繁瑣的指令和分散的系統工具,追求一步到位的操作體驗,那麼借助專業的磁碟管理軟體會舒心許多。這類工具通常將所有功能整合在清晰的介面上,例如廣受好評的AOMEI Partition Assistant Pro,就能優雅地處理虛擬硬碟的建立、掛載與管理。
整個過程非常直觀:
步驟1.啟動軟體,在主介面左側就能找到「虛擬磁碟」專區。

步驟2.點擊「建立 VHD」,接著設定存放位置、容量大小。這裡有個小技巧:存放位置建議選空間充足的非系統碟(如D槽),避免占用系統運行資源。
步驟3.在進階設定中,選擇格式(VHD或VHDX)與類型。該選「動態擴展」還是「固定大小」?簡單來說,如果只是存放文件,動態擴展更省空間;若是用來安裝或測試作業系統,固定大小能提供更穩定的效能。
步驟4. 確認設定後執行,軟體便會自動建立並掛載虛擬硬碟。完成後,在「本機」裡就能看到新增的磁碟機了。
- 💡實用技巧分享:
- 有時掛載後在本機沒立刻看到新磁碟,別緊張。可以試著點擊軟體介面上的「重新整理」按鈕,或在Windows磁碟管理中手動掛載一次。
- 萬一之後空間不夠怎麼辦?這款工具的好處是,它提供「調整VHD大小」的功能,可以直接擴充容量,無需重新建立或搬移資料,省時又安全。
方法2:使用Windows內建「磁碟管理」
這是微軟官方提供的方法,無需安裝任何軟體。你可以透過右鍵點擊「本機」→「管理」,進入「電腦管理」視窗找到「磁碟管理」。
掛載步驟如下:
步驟1.在磁碟管理的上方選單,點擊「動作」→「建立 VHD」。
步驟2.透過瀏覽按鈕,找到你的.VHD 或.VHDX掛載檔案。
步驟3.點擊確定後,磁碟通常會掛載上來,但你可能會發現一個小問題:檔案總管裡看不到它!這是因為它還沒有「磁碟機代號」。你需要回到磁碟管理,在該磁碟的區塊上右鍵,選擇「變更磁碟機代號及路徑」,手動為它分配一個代號(如 E:),這樣才能在「本機」中存取。
卸載時,則是在磁碟管理中右鍵該磁碟,選擇「分離 VHD」。這裡請務必留意:彈出的對話框中有一個「刪除磁碟後刪除虛擬硬碟檔案」的核取方塊,請不要勾選,否則你的寶貴備份檔案將會被直接刪除!
方法3:透過 PowerShell 指令掛載
該方法通過命令行實現虛擬硬碟掛載,支持自動化批量操作,適合高級技術用戶,需依賴 Hyper-V環境支持。
步驟1.以管理員身份打開Powershell:在開始菜單搜索「Powershell」,右擊選擇「以管理員身份運行」。
步驟2.輸入VHD掛載命令:Mount-VHD -Path "C:\目標文件路徑\文件名.vhdx"(路徑需替換為實際文件位置,英文引號保留),按回車執行。
步驟3.若需確認掛載狀態或查看分配的盘符,輸入命令:Get-Disk | Where-Object {$_.Location -like "*vhd*"} | Get-Partition | Get-Volume,回車後即可查看詳細信息。
步驟4.若出現「無法將mount-vhd識別為cmdlet」錯誤,需先安裝Hyper-V組件:打開「控制台」→「程式和功能」→「開啟或關閉Windows功能」,勾選Hyper-V相關組件並重啟電腦。
步驟5.解除掛載時,輸入命令:Dismount-VHD -Path "C:\目標文件路徑\文件名.vhdx",按回車即可。
步驟6.若需批量掛載多個文件,可編寫腳本循環執行Mount-VHD 命令,提高操作效率。
聽起來很簡潔,對嗎?但這裡有個常見的「坑」:執行時可能會跳出錯誤,提示「無法識別 'mount-vhd'為指令名稱」。這通常是因為你的系統未啟用Hyper-V功能所致。換句話說,你必須先完成額外的功能安裝,才能使用這個指令。這對於緊急需存取檔案的情況,無疑增加了變數和時間成本。
方法4:使用命令提示字元(Diskpart)
通過傳統CMD命令行實現掛載,兼容絕大多數Windows版本,適用於專業維護人員或早期系統環境。
步驟1.以管理員身份打開命令提示符:開始菜單搜索「CMD」,右擊選擇「以管理員身份運行」。
步驟2.依次輸入以下命令,每輸入一條按回車執行:
- diskpart(啟動磁碟管理工具)
- select vdisk file="C:\目標文件路徑\文件名.vhd"(替換為實際文件路徑)
- attach vdisk(執行掛載操作)
- list volume(確認掛載狀態,查看分配的盘符)
步驟 3.掛載成功後,關閉命令提示符,即可在文件資源管理器中通過對應盘符訪問文件。
步驟4.若遇到「文件被另一進程使用」錯誤,需先通過任務管理器結束占用進程(如 vmms.exe、安全軟件進程),或將文件復製到其他目錄後再嘗試。
步驟5.解除掛載時,打開管理員 CMD,依次輸入:
- diskpart
- select vdisk file="C:\目標文件路徑\文件名.vhd"
- detach vdisk
它的靈活性很高,但在黑底白字的視窗中輸入這些指令,不能有絲毫拼寫或路徑錯誤,否則很容易失敗。更棘手的是,有時你會遇到權限不足或掛載檔案時發生問題的錯誤,解決方法竟是先將VHD檔案複製到另一個位置再嘗試。這對一般使用者來說,體驗並不理想。
三、4 種掛載方法綜合對比
|
對比維度 |
專業工具(AOMEI) ✅ |
磁碟管理 📋 |
Powershell 命令 ⌨️ |
命令提示符 📟 |
|
操作難度 |
低,圖形化界面直觀 |
中,需手動分配驅動號+初始化 |
高,需記憶命令 +安裝組件 |
高,命令步驟繁瑣+無圖形提示 |
|
適用人群 |
新手、普通用戶、企業用戶 |
熟悉系統操作的用戶 |
高級技術用戶、伺服器管理員 |
專業維護人員、特殊環境用戶 |
|
核心優勢 |
一站式管理,支持容量調整、數據保護 |
無需安裝額外軟體 |
可批量自動化操作 |
兼容早期 Windows版本 |
|
潛在不足 |
需安裝第三方軟體 |
步驟多,不支持後續優化 |
環境依賴性強,易出錯 |
易輸入錯誤,排查困難 |
|
掛載速度 |
快速,幾秒內完成 |
中等,需多步確認 |
中等,取決於命令熟練度 |
較慢,命令執行需逐行等待 |
拓展阅读:掛載後的延伸應用
一、為什麼需要掛載虛擬硬碟?(應用場景解析)
- 存取系統映像中的特定檔案:從Windows完整備份中救回誤刪的文件。
- 檢視或使用舊的虛擬機器磁碟:不需啟動整個VM,直接讀取裡面的資料。
- 測試軟體或系統:在隔離的虛擬硬碟中安裝軟體,不影響主系統。
- 攜帶與轉移整套工作環境:將包含系統、軟體、設定的VHD檔案帶到另一台電腦掛載使用。
二、掛載虛擬硬碟前,你必須知道的注意事項
- 備份原始VHD/VHDX檔案:任何操作前先複製一份,防止誤操作損壞。
- 確保足夠的可用空間:動態擴展的VHD雖一開始小,但可能增長;固定大小的則會立即占用指定容量。
- 注意驅動器號衝突:手動掛載時,避免選擇已使用的磁碟機代號。
- 安全移除的重要性:尤其對於動態VHD,未經「中斷連結」直接刪除檔案,可能導致資料遺失。
三、VHD vs. VHDX:我該選擇哪一種格式?
在實際建立或掛載虛擬硬碟前,一個關鍵的VHDX格式選擇決定,會直接影響未來的相容性、容量上限與資料安全性。為了幫助您做出最合適的決定,我們將兩者的核心差異整理如下:
|
特性 |
VHD |
VHDX |
選擇建議 |
|
最大容量 |
2 TB |
64 TB |
需要儲存大型檔案或系統映像選VHDX。 |
|
資料保護 |
較弱,斷電可能損毀 |
日誌記錄,防止斷電損壞 |
儲存重要資料強烈建議VHDX。 |
|
相容性 |
Windows 7及以上內建支援 |
Windows 8/Server 2012及以上原生支援 |
需在舊版Windows(如Win7)使用請選VHD。 |
|
性能 |
基礎 |
優化較佳,支援4KB對齊 |
追求更佳磁碟效能選VHDX。 |
|
適用場景 |
舊系統相容、小容量備份 |
現代Windows備份、Hyper-V虛擬機、大容量儲存 |
除非相容性要求,否則優先選擇VHDX。 |
四、動態擴展 vs. 固定大小:效能與空間的取捨
- 固定大小:建立時即占用全部設定容量,讀寫速度較快且穩定,類似實體硬碟。適合安裝作業系統、運行資料庫、作為虛擬機器硬碟。
- 動態擴展:隨資料寫入而逐漸增長,初始檔案小,節省空間。但隨著碎片化,後期性能可能下降。最適合存放不定期存取的歸檔資料、臨時檔案交換。
- 個人觀點插入:“如果你是為了測試軟體,建立一個30GB的固定大小VHDX,體驗會流暢許多;但如果只是備份幾十GB的家庭照片,動態擴展的VHDX顯然更靈活經濟。”
五、常見錯誤與疑難排解
即使按照步驟操作,有時也可能遇到意外的狀況。以下是幾個虛擬硬碟掛載失敗時,最常遇到的錯誤訊息與解決思路:
問題一:掛載後「本機」中無法顯示磁碟
這正是典型的掛載後無法顯示問題。別慌張,這不代表操作失敗,而是系統將其識別為一塊「未初始化」的新硬碟。解決方法很簡單:打開「磁碟管理」,找到標示為「未知」且「未初始化」的磁碟,右鍵點擊並選擇「初始化磁碟」,隨後再為其分配一個磁碟機代號即可。
問題二:錯誤訊息:「檔案正在使用中」或「拒絕存取」
這常導致虛擬硬碟掛載失敗。原因可能是檔案被防毒軟體鎖定,或您沒有該檔案的所有權限。最快速的解決方法是:將原始的.VHD或.VHDX檔案,複製一份到您的使用者文件夾(如桌面或D槽),然後嘗試掛載這個複本,通常就能繞過權限問題。
問題三:錯誤訊息:「mount-vhd 不是可識別的指令」
這在使用PowerShell方法時常見。根本原因在於系統未啟用Hyper-V功能。這意味著內建指令行工具對部分用戶存在隱藏門檻。此時,轉向具備完整圖形介面的第三方工具,反而是更直接、無需額外設定的解決方案。
六、掛載之後,你還可以做這些事…
- 初始化與格式化:將掛載的新虛擬硬碟格式化為NTFS或exFAT,以便使用。
- 檔案操作:像操作普通硬碟一樣,直接拖放複製、編輯、刪除檔案。
- 透過「Windows 備份與還原」還原整個系統:簡單說明可從掛載的系統映像中執行完整還原。
- 設定BitLocker加密:為掛載的虛擬硬碟加密,提升攜帶式檔案的安全性。
結論
走完一趟虛擬硬碟掛載的完整旅程,你會發現,達成目標的路徑不只一條,但體驗卻大不相同。無論是步驟略顯繁瑣的磁碟管理,還是需要輸入精準指令的 PowerShell 與命令提示字元,Windows 內建工具考驗的是你的耐心與熟悉度。對於追求效率、或希望將出錯風險降到最低的普通使用者來說,一款操作直覺的第三方軟體,往往能以清晰的圖形介面,將複雜過程簡化為幾次點擊。
最終,成功的關鍵不在於選擇了最「技術」的方法,而在於選擇了最適合自己、能讓你最安心完成操作的那把鑰匙。希望本文能幫助你順利取出虛擬硬碟中的重要資料,讓封存的檔案重新發揮價值。